Prime Minister Narendra Modi while addressing the UN General Assembly in September last year made an appeal to observe the International Day of Yoga to make the world violence-free and peaceful for the humankind and also ensure safety of the biodiversity. The UN passed a resolution in December 2014 with the support of 177 member countries and decided June 21 to be International Day of Yoga every year.

Why this particular day? Every year in Northern hemisphere, the Summer Solstice falls on June 21. It is the day when day is longest and the night is shortest. It is the day when Earth is at its closest distance from the Sun on its orbit.

From the perspective of yoga, the Summer Solstice marks the transition of Sun from Uttarayana to Dakshinayana, according to ancient Vedic Calendar. According to Vedic books, it was the day when Lord Shiva, first taught Yoga to his disciples. The knowledge of Yoga first descended from Shiva on this day. We can say, June 21 as the birthday of Yoga. This is the reason why several yogic preachers had advocated celebrating June 21 as the International Day of Yoga.
